Mounjaro at a dosage of 5mg is a relatively recent injectable medication that has gained significant attention for its potential effectiveness in managing type 2 diabetes and weight loss. It belongs to a class of drugs known as GLP-1 receptor agonists, which work by mimicking the actions of a naturally occurring hormone called gl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1). This hormone plays a crucial role in regulating blood sugar levels and inducing feelings of fullness.
- Mounjaro primarily works by slowing the velocity at which food is emptied from the stomach, leading to prolonged satisfaction.
- Moreover, it boosts insulin production in the pancreas when blood sugar levels are high and suppresses glucagon release, which increases blood sugar.
As a result, Mounjaro can effectively control blood sugar levels and aid in weight loss. It is important to note that Mounjaro is prescribed by healthcare professionals for individuals with type 2 diabetes or obesity who are seeking additional support for their treatment plan.
Grasping Mounjaro 5mg Dosage and Administration
Mounjaro is administered for the treatment of type 2 diabetes. When utilizing Mounjaro 5mg, it's crucial to adhere your doctor's recommendations. The amount will vary depending on your individual needs.
Typically, the initiating dosage of Mounjaro is relatively low, and it's incrementally raised over time until the desired effect is attained. It's administered once a week, preferably on the same day each seven days.
Remember to regularly contact your doctor if you have any questions about your dosage or usage instructions. They can provide specific guidance to ensure maximum results and safety.

Benefits and Drawbacks of Mounjaro 5mg
Mounjaro 5mg, a relatively new medication primarily used for managing type 2 diabetes, is mounjaro dosage 5 mg generating significant interest in the medical community. This drug works by mimicking a hormone called GLP-1, which helps regulate blood sugar levels and promote feelings of fullness. While early clinical trials have shown positive findings, it's crucial to understand both the potential benefits and risks associated with Mounjaro 5mg before making a recommendation.
- Some of the reported benefits include improved blood sugar control, weight loss, and reduced risk of cardiovascular complications in individuals with type 2 diabetes. However, it's important to note that Mounjaro 5mg can also cause adverse reactions, such as n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and pancreatitis.
- Furthermore, there are concerns about the long-term effects of using Mounjaro 5mg, as its safety profile in the long term is still under study.
Consulting with a healthcare professional is essential to determine if Mounjaro 5mg is an appropriate treatment option based on individual health factors and to discuss potential concerns in detail.
